Weighted Runs Created Plus (wRC+)
Think of wRC+ as a turbocharger for hitters. It normalizes league average to 100; 150 means a 50% productivity boost. If a slugger is consistently at 145, the odds on his home-run line are probably undervalued.
Fielding Independent Pitching (FIP)
FIP strips away the defensive wobble, focusing on strikeouts, walks, and home runs. A pitcher posting a 2.90 FIP while his ERA hovers at 4.10 signals a hidden gem — bet on the under.

Common Pitfalls
Don’t chase small sample sizes; a 10-game stretch can mislead. Avoid over-fitting models — simple linear regressions often outperform black-box AI in this niche. And never trust a single metric; always triangulate.
